go/scanner.Scanner.file (field)

13 uses

	go/scanner (current package)
		scanner.go#L31: 	file *token.File  // source file handle
		scanner.go#L64: 			s.file.AddLine(s.offset)
		scanner.go#L95: 			s.file.AddLine(s.offset)
		scanner.go#L138: 	s.file = file
		scanner.go#L159: 		s.err(s.file.Position(s.file.Pos(offs)), msg)
		scanner.go#L295: 		filename = s.file.Position(s.file.Pos(offs)).Filename
		scanner.go#L306: 	s.file.AddLineColumnInfo(next, filename, line, col)
		scanner.go#L813: 	pos = s.file.Pos(s.offset)
		scanner.go#L910: 					s.nlPos = s.file.Pos(nlOffset)
		scanner.go#L959: 					s.errorf(s.file.Offset(pos), "curly quotation mark %q (use neutral %q)", ch, '"')
		scanner.go#L961: 					s.errorf(s.file.Offset(pos), "illegal character %#U", ch)